DAIRY WORKERS’ HOURS

IMPORTANT APPEAL OABE WAGES OF £25,000 INVOLVED ARGUMENT FOR FULL COURT (By Teleg-rapn.—Press Association) NEW PLYMOUTH, Thursday. A matter of great Importance to the dairy Industry of the Dominion and one having far-reaching effects if a magisterial Judgment at New Plymouth is upheld came before tho Chief Justice, Sir Michael Myers, In the Supreme Court this morning and on the joint application of the parties was referred to the full Court of Appeal for argument In Wellington next month. The' case was an appeal by Percy Smith, manager of the Waitoitoi Dairy Factory, against the judgment of Mr W. 11. Woodward, S.M., at New Plymouth in convicting him of a breach of the Factories Act Amendment, 1936, by employing a worker on seven days a week instead of six between August 11 and September 29, 1937. When the appeal was mentioned this morning Sir Michael Myers asked the parties to consider whether the case was of sufficient importance to refer to tho Full Court. Mr J. F. B. Stevenson (Wellington), said the decision affected nil companies but particularly some 60 factories which, if the judgment were sustained, would be involved in an additional payment of £25,000 a year and the method of working would have to be reorganised. Mr R. H. Quilliam, representing respondent, agreed on the importance of the case and it was accordingly referred to the Full Court.
